为业务数据库注入低代码智能:提高开发效率与灵活性的关键实践

本文主要是介绍为业务数据库注入低代码智能:提高开发效率与灵活性的关键实践,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

随着公司试图减少工作量并让他们的业务上线,很明显,大多数产品创意和功能需求都可以通过以最少的手动编码构建的可立即运行但可定制的应用程序进行分类。借助迎合公民开发人员的低代码开发平台,低代码开发成为过度劳累的 IT 部门新的具有成本效益的速赢方法。

但是,低代码开发不仅仅针对一线产品。低代码开发平台正在进入 IT 堆栈的各个角落,包括数据库。随着工作流程变得越来越自动化,越来越多的公司正在寻求采用低代码数据库。对于永远处于数字化转型中的数据驱动型企业,低代码开发平台提供了实时处理数据的工具。

什么是低代码数据库?

数据驱动型企业的目标是通过使数据集中、可访问和易于共享来提高流程效率并提高生产力。只是,他们很快发现自己在学习曲线陡峭的软件上停滞不前。由于缺乏使用 MySQL 等功能强大但复杂的数据库解决方案所需的专业知识,公司最终只能选择电子表格等熟悉的工具。虽然对小型任务很有用,但电子表格并不是为处理大量元数据而构建的。

低代码数据库是设计有非常简单的用户界面的数据库工具,即使没有编程背景的人也可以成功使用它们。借助直观的拖放功能,可以构建、迁移和管理这些数据库。您可以在其上设计和构建任何东西,从自定义业务数据库到成熟的分析系统。

使用低代码,您的数据不再需要孤立在电子表格中。凭借创建整个数据库前端以及抽象和自动化开发的能力,应用程序的交付速度大大提高。成为数据驱动型组织的门槛降低了。

低代码数据库作为SaaS应用程序

中小型企业通常没有广泛的企业级资源来投资其 IT 基础架构,因此他们不会将此作为主要业务目标。他们更愿意专注于他们的业务,而不是将宝贵的资源花在无休止的软件开发和维护上。

低代码 SaaS 应用程序,例如易于使用且价格合理的在线数据库,可以解决这个问题。低代码 SaaS 方法将 IT 资源从针对不断变化的需求进行定期维护和更新的负担中解脱出来。它还显着加快了解决方案实施和重新配置的步伐。公司无需大量的软件开发和基础设施维护即可执行数据共享、存储和业务分析操作。

低代码数据库的真实用例

程序员和公民开发人员都可以为其业务用户创建基本的数据库应用程序:

日志分析 - 可以有效地存储、处理和呈现日志数据

产品数据管理 - 电子商务网站可以为库存管理创建数据库

记录保存- 创建数据库表来跟踪公司会计记录和操作,而不依赖于开发人员

客户交互 - 使用数据丰富的表单在一个集中位置收集客户数据、交互和流程

原型 设计 - 低代码数据库可用于构建原型和测试工作流程

企业可以完全依赖低代码数据库吗?

虽然低代码数据库提供了明确的价值主张,但典型的低代码平台可能会带来一些显着的权衡:

亲代码定制:低代码平台中的模块化组件可能会限制应用程序定制。拖放适合您特定需求的构建块很容易,但您可能需要一个不可用的独特功能。这通常需要自定义代码。

有限的集成和 API:对数据库采用低代码方法可能会在未来与遗留系统产生集成问题。缺乏适当的 API 也会使未来的计划复杂化。

供应商锁定:一些 低代码开发平台可能会将您锁定在他们基于云的产品中。这可能会使聘请软件工程师进一步定制您的应用程序以更好地满足您的业务需求变得更具挑战性,但并非不可能。

选择低代码平台的内幕

是否有可能在几个小时内建立您的业务数据库?答案是:使用低代码平台,是的!低代码开发平台允许您构建不同复杂性的应用程序,以满足数据库管理和工作流自动化的业务需求。您还可以使用应用程序架构的最新进展来升级现有应用程序。依靠更快的开发过程和基于流程图的编码,您可以专注于应用程序的用户体验,同时增加您的回报。

但是,并非所有低代码平台都是平等的。一些低代码平台包含许多功能,但由于架构不灵活,阻止公司定制平台以满足其业务需求或开发未纳入的必要集成。

市场上有几家供应商提供数据库功能。但是许多应用程序只是围绕数据库的瘦前端,很难在低代码数据库和任何通用应用程序之间划清界限。只有与合适的供应商合作,才能提供低代码数据库的高端优势——该供应商可以提供专门为您的系统量身定制的低代码解决方案,并提供附加服务,如简单的 API 集成、移动功能、客户门户, 和更多。

低代码平台市场多样化且不断增长,因为它们加速了公司向全数字化业务的转型。在评估新的低代码平台时,在做出购买决定之前询问以下问题:

低代码数据库能否支持您的工作量?

该平台的架构是否足够灵活,可以根据不断变化的业务需求进行升级和扩展?

该平台是否有强大的支持社区?

它可以支持您需要的集成吗?

该平台的用户是否能够构建自己的应用程序?

是否支持多平台开发?

该平台的用户是否推荐它?

从有风险的电子表格到可靠的低代码应用程序

如果这些问题中的任何一个的答案都是“否”,那么最好继续前进。公司应该投资于低代码平台,这些平台提供开箱即用的强大功能,但可以集成到已建立的技术堆栈中并进行定制。这减轻了对开发黑客的需求。

值得庆幸的是,Zoho Creator 的在线数据库平台可以对上述所有问题回答“是”。

Zoho Creator 允许您以三种不同的方式在线构建数据库:

自定义预建的数据库模板- 从超过一百个在线数据库模板库中挑选和自定义。重新定义数据之间的结构、形式和关系以满足您的需求。

导入现有电子表格- 转换您的 XLS、CSV 或 TSV 文件。将它们导入我们的应用程序,选择您的查找,并根据需要对其进行优化。在这里了解更多。

迁移您的 MS Access 数据库- 我们将免费迁移您的 MS Access 数据库。在这里了解更多。

专门从事泰国食材和膳食的零售制造商 deSiam 利用 Zoho Creator 构建在线数据库,并将其与其他 Zoho 产品(如 Books、Inventory 和 Commerce)集成,以管理其端到端运营。

“Zoho Creator 为我们的业务增加的价值是无价的。我们无法量化它。不再存在数据差异或错误。我们的客户满意度比金钱更有价值。数据库、集成、支持——一切都超出了我们的语气。Zoho 真的改变了我们的生活。” - Hervé Haurie, deSiam 管理合伙人。

这篇关于为业务数据库注入低代码智能:提高开发效率与灵活性的关键实践的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/678838

相关文章

SQL server数据库如何下载和安装

《SQLserver数据库如何下载和安装》本文指导如何下载安装SQLServer2022评估版及SSMS工具,涵盖安装配置、连接字符串设置、C#连接数据库方法和安全注意事项,如混合验证、参数化查... 目录第一步:打开官网下载对应文件第二步:程序安装配置第三部:安装工具SQL Server Manageme

C#连接SQL server数据库命令的基本步骤

《C#连接SQLserver数据库命令的基本步骤》文章讲解了连接SQLServer数据库的步骤,包括引入命名空间、构建连接字符串、使用SqlConnection和SqlCommand执行SQL操作,... 目录建议配合使用:如何下载和安装SQL server数据库-CSDN博客1. 引入必要的命名空间2.

全面掌握 SQL 中的 DATEDIFF函数及用法最佳实践

《全面掌握SQL中的DATEDIFF函数及用法最佳实践》本文解析DATEDIFF在不同数据库中的差异,强调其边界计算原理,探讨应用场景及陷阱,推荐根据需求选择TIMESTAMPDIFF或inte... 目录1. 核心概念:DATEDIFF 究竟在计算什么?2. 主流数据库中的 DATEDIFF 实现2.1

Python办公自动化实战之打造智能邮件发送工具

《Python办公自动化实战之打造智能邮件发送工具》在数字化办公场景中,邮件自动化是提升工作效率的关键技能,本文将演示如何使用Python的smtplib和email库构建一个支持图文混排,多附件,多... 目录前言一、基础配置:搭建邮件发送框架1.1 邮箱服务准备1.2 核心库导入1.3 基础发送函数二、

PowerShell中15个提升运维效率关键命令实战指南

《PowerShell中15个提升运维效率关键命令实战指南》作为网络安全专业人员的必备技能,PowerShell在系统管理、日志分析、威胁检测和自动化响应方面展现出强大能力,下面我们就来看看15个提升... 目录一、PowerShell在网络安全中的战略价值二、网络安全关键场景命令实战1. 系统安全基线核查

Java通过驱动包(jar包)连接MySQL数据库的步骤总结及验证方式

《Java通过驱动包(jar包)连接MySQL数据库的步骤总结及验证方式》本文详细介绍如何使用Java通过JDBC连接MySQL数据库,包括下载驱动、配置Eclipse环境、检测数据库连接等关键步骤,... 目录一、下载驱动包二、放jar包三、检测数据库连接JavaJava 如何使用 JDBC 连接 mys

Spring WebFlux 与 WebClient 使用指南及最佳实践

《SpringWebFlux与WebClient使用指南及最佳实践》WebClient是SpringWebFlux模块提供的非阻塞、响应式HTTP客户端,基于ProjectReactor实现,... 目录Spring WebFlux 与 WebClient 使用指南1. WebClient 概述2. 核心依

MyBatis-Plus 中 nested() 与 and() 方法详解(最佳实践场景)

《MyBatis-Plus中nested()与and()方法详解(最佳实践场景)》在MyBatis-Plus的条件构造器中,nested()和and()都是用于构建复杂查询条件的关键方法,但... 目录MyBATis-Plus 中nested()与and()方法详解一、核心区别对比二、方法详解1.and()

Spring Boot @RestControllerAdvice全局异常处理最佳实践

《SpringBoot@RestControllerAdvice全局异常处理最佳实践》本文详解SpringBoot中通过@RestControllerAdvice实现全局异常处理,强调代码复用、统... 目录前言一、为什么要使用全局异常处理?二、核心注解解析1. @RestControllerAdvice2

Spring事务传播机制最佳实践

《Spring事务传播机制最佳实践》Spring的事务传播机制为我们提供了优雅的解决方案,本文将带您深入理解这一机制,掌握不同场景下的最佳实践,感兴趣的朋友一起看看吧... 目录1. 什么是事务传播行为2. Spring支持的七种事务传播行为2.1 REQUIRED(默认)2.2 SUPPORTS2